DC Ramban reviews progress achieved under Jal Jeevan Mission

Ramban : Deputy Commissioner Ramban, Mussarat Islam today convened a meeting of the stakeholder departments to review the progress on implementation of water conservation campaign under “Jal Shakti Abhiyan” in the district.

The meeting was attended by Chief Planning Officer, Kasturi Lal; ACD, Ashok Katoch; DFO Batote, Technical Officer, Avitar Baradwaj; Engineers of Jal Shakti Department and other senior officers of the District Administration.

The Deputy Commissioner directed ACD and DFOs to share latest information regarding activities taken up under Jal Jeevan Mission across the district with Jal Shakti Department to formulate a database regarding JJM.

During the meeting a detailed discussion was held on achievements and different activities taken up by the stakeholder departments for preservation, conservation and replenishing/ restoration of water bodies across the district.

The present status of lakes, natural reservoirs, check dams, wells, tube wells and hand pumps and steps required to improve their condition were also discussed threadbare.

The DC stressed that water conservation and water security in the district can be achieved through rainwater harvesting, renovation of traditional water bodies, tanks, bore-well recharge structures, watershed area development and intensive afforestation.

All the stakeholders were directed to carry out the awareness through IEC activities. He stressed upon the officers of concerned departments to work together by synchronizing efforts with an aim to make water conservation.
